The Convenience of a Capsule Coffee Machine

A capsule coffee maker will make your coffee for you. It's a convenient and hands-free method of making coffee. It can dispense different lengths of espresso. Most models include a milk frother to make cappuccinos and the latte.

Be aware of your priorities when selecting the best capsule machine. Here are some of the advantages and disadvantages that you must be aware of when choosing this type of machine.

Pre-packaged coffee capsules

If you're a coffee lover and are looking for an easy-to-use and efficient coffee maker, you might be interested in capsule machines. These machines use pre-packaged capsules which are filled with ground coffee and sealed in plastic or aluminum containers. These machines are compatible with many brands and can be used to create different kinds of coffee, including espresso, cappuccino and latte macarchiato.

A capsule coffee maker has many advantages, such as its simplicity of use and speedy operation. Its fast brewing method allows you to enjoy an excellent cup of coffee in minutes which allows you to get going faster in the morning. Additionally the capsule machine for coffee is affordable making it the perfect option for those who need their caffeine fix on the go.

Another benefit of capsule machines for coffee is the ability to provide an unbeatable quality product previously only available from expert baristas and coffee shops. This is achieved using pre-determined parameters for extraction to ensure that the coffee meets the expectations of the consumer. Furthermore, the packaging is printed with information such as the date of roasting and other important information, making sure that the coffee you purchase is of high quality.

Capsule coffee makers are easy to clean, making them an ideal choice for busy families. A majority of them are small and have a sleek design that will fit in with any kitchen design. Some even include the ability to clean themselves automatically, saving your time and effort.

In terms of maintenance it is said that a capsule coffee maker is much more easy to clean than a moka pot, which can be difficult to clean and requires lots of cleaning supplies. A lot of these coffee makers come with a cup that is removable to make it easier to clean.

Simple to use

The capsule coffee machine offers the convenience of pre-packaged coffee in a user-friendly machine. It does not require any special brewing skills, and it is simpler to clean than other coffee machines. It also uses less energy than an espresso machine, making it an energy-efficient option for your home. If you're looking for a more authentic flavor, an espresso maker is the best option.

A capsule coffee machine operates by putting a small capsule containing sealed roasted and ground coffee into the machine. The coffee is then pressed with hot water in order to extract its flavor. This process takes only less than a quarter of time it would to make a coffee using a conventional brewer. This makes it an ideal choice for those who are constrained by time or prefer to not bother with the preparation.

There are some disadvantages with this particular coffee brewing technique, however. In contrast to traditional drip or espresso machines, capsule coffee machines only operate with a small selection of brands and sizes. This can be a problem when you are a coffee lover who wants to coffee capsule machine experiment with different types of roasts and varieties. Also, coffee beans that are in a pod are often not as fresh as the ones you find in a drip machine.

A capsule may also only be used once. Once the contents are consumed the empty capsule is ejected into a waste container within the machine. This could lead to waste and pollution.

You can lessen the environmental impact by buying reusable coffee capsules. Nespresso sells capsules that are eco-friendly. These are made from a mix of plastic and aluminium, which can be recycled. You can also compost the capsules. However, the manufacturer's claims that they are recyclable could be misleading because most people will likely to throw them in the trash regardless.

To choose the most efficient coffee maker you must consider your personal preferences and lifestyle. A capsule machine is an excellent option if you prefer speed and convenience, but it's not able to provide any control over the process of brewing. On the other hand, an espresso machine is the best choice if you're looking for a flavorful cup of coffee with rich, full-bodied flavors.

Different varieties of coffees

Coffee capsules make brewing the perfect cup of coffee simple and quick. They come in different flavors and come with pre-measured coffee grounds. They eliminate the necessity of grinding beans and measuring coffee grounds which can be messy and time-consuming. Moreover, they are hygienic and easy to use. They also provide consistency in taste and smell, since they are sealed and protected from air and light.

A capsule coffee maker is an excellent choice for those who aren't familiar with other methods of making coffee. All capsule brewers work in the same way keeping coffee grounds in a sealed container, and making hot water with pressurized pressure. They are easy to use and do not require any specific experience or knowledge in brewing which makes them a great option for busy schedules.

Capsule coffee makers are able to produce excellent espresso. They are also quiet and require less maintenance in comparison to filter and drip coffee machines. However, they have a few disadvantages. For one, the capsules made from plastic and aluminum which are hard to recycle. They also cost more due to their high production costs.

Coffee pods are not as fresh as freshly ground beans since they have a long shelf life. This can change the taste of your coffee, and may not be a good idea for some people. Some companies are trying to address these issues by introducing capsules that are reusable and you can fill with your own ground coffee beans.

Coffee capsules can be expensive if you buy a special machine to make them. It could be a drawback if you are used to paying less per cup of coffee. However, it could be a great option if you consume often in cafes or restaurants. Another drawback is that you're limited to the brands that offer capsules of coffee, which could limit your choices. You will miss out on special blends, artisanal, and small manufacturers. You'll need to find an area to keep your capsules.

Convenience

The convenience of using capsule coffee machines has revolutionized the way we consume espresso. Single-serve cups are often regarded as a fad but they are actually an innovation. They have changed the habits of coffee and brought it into the home. The pod system is a much more efficient and speedier method to make your favourite beverage than the moka pot that required grinding and measuring beans prior to making the coffee. Additionally, the capsules are sealed immediately after roasting, preserving the freshness of the beans and protecting them from oxygen or moisture.

A lot of capsule coffee machines are compact and have a design to match the decor of your kitchen. They typically feature the water container, a flash boiler to heat the water, and a pump that develops pressure to brew your coffee. When you insert the capsule into the receptacle is pumped through the capsule and then punctured with a needle, releasing the rich flavors and oils of the coffee into your cup. The machine then ejects the capsule that has been used into a waste tray.

The capsule system also allows you to select from a variety of coffee blends. This makes it easy to experiment with new flavors or even switch between espresso and flat white to suit your mood. Capsules allow you the ability to alter your coffee's flavour.

The capsules are also constructed of materials that are easily degraded and therefore can be disposed of without leaving any traces in your drinks. Making the choice to use eco-friendly capsules will help to reduce the amount of plastic and aluminum that end up in landfills or incinerators.

While all single-serve coffee makers function differently, they all utilize the same basic technology. The capsules are pre-ground and sealed to keep the grounds from rotting. The brewing process is similar to espresso extraction, which produces a delicious tasty cup of coffee. Most single-serve coffee machines have milk frothers that can heat up, froth and mix milk with espresso to make the perfect cappuccino or latte.
